Job Summary:
This role will be responsible for the development and
implementation of CF's strategy for certification of low carbon
products and registration and management of environmental
attributes. The candidate will play a strategic role in overseeing
the generation, registration, sales and use of environmental
attributes for new and ongoing projects. The candidate will become
familiar with relevant global policies and standards and engage
with industry groups and policymakers to advocate for standards and
policies that are supportive of decarbonization and clean energy
demand growth within CF's target markets. This position will be
successful by working cross-functionally with CF's manufacturing,
sales, public affairs, and accounting teams.
